Output e666d32a2da04cf79c85c5aa0f26d2dc99529f9574990eb8cf0e435febf204a0:1

value
1064206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e16770634cd88a7d72a97cabe4f4a2edca5fb0e7 OP_EQUAL
address
MUSzBfHCuQ6rfBRtCi8RqAyqkP1eahtFrm
transaction
e666d32a2da04cf79c85c5aa0f26d2dc99529f9574990eb8cf0e435febf204a0
spent
true